
Mazda Reveals Fuel Consumption Data And Variant Names For CX-3
About six weeks after the Australian launch, Mazda confirmed that its CX-3 range will have a variant name, Akari. The Japanese car’s line-up promises a mix of models of different grades.
This petrol, automatic, front – wheel – drive has a rating of 6.1 liters for 100 kilometers while the diesel variant has a rating of 4.8l/100km.
The local range of CX-3 comes equipped with a 2.0 – liter petrol engine with a rating of 109kW/192Nm while the 1.5-liter diesel engine has a rating of 77kW/270Nm. They also have a six-speed automatic and manual transmission and a front – wheel and all – wheel drive.
Mazda is yet to reveal the exact structure of this line up along with the price, although suggestions have been made by the Managing Director of Mazda Australia that it may be priced in the range of $19,990 (excluding the on – road costs).
